The Lilly-Madau diagram from Madau & Dickinson (2014), showing the star formation per unit volume as a function of redshift, (and thus cosmological time). Measurements from a variety of wavelengths (including UV, infrared and radio) are combined in the left panel, while UV and infrared are shown separately in the right panel. (a) Describe why the ultraviolet, far-infrared and radio continuum all trace star formation within galaxies. (b) How are measurements of the UV and far-infrared impacted by the dust content (or lack thereof) within a galaxy?
